Output e2c413d6135c3dadfe3d26307b7ea2da080cfcbad9f719182010d0b70e266fbf:0

value
1382780
script pubkey
OP_0 OP_PUSHBYTES_20 95cbfa631738e25dcef572a235f90d76a9faaf9b
address
tb1qjh9l5cch8r39mnh4w23rt7gdw65l4tum5y8lk4
transaction
e2c413d6135c3dadfe3d26307b7ea2da080cfcbad9f719182010d0b70e266fbf
confirmations
21241
spent
true